各PowerShellステートメントの最後にセミコロンを使用する必要がありますか?[閉まっている]


36

私はC#でかなりの量のプログラミングを行いましたが、その後、多くのT-SQLスクリプトも作成しました。C#にはセミコロンが必要で、T-SQLとPowerShellはオプションです。PowerShellで何をしますか?どうして?私の直感はセミコロンを含めることですが、理由はわかりません。


行を終了するセミコロンについて話していますか?この質問はオフトピックです。
六角

1
@Hex:なぜ話題外になるのですか?PowerShellは、あなたのマシンを管理するために使用される、なぜされていません...
バート・デ・ヴォス

@Hex行の最後にあるはい。なぜ話題外なのですか?
マークアリソン

マーク・アリソン、ごめんなさい。あなたの質問を誤解したからです。Linux PowerShellでは、MS DOSでセミコロンを追加する必要がないのと同じように、セミコロンを追加する必要はありません。
16進

波線の括弧があるためです。それらとセミコロンはチョコレートとピーナッツバターのようなものです。それらは不可分です。私は..カーニハンとリッチーを非難
Brain2000

回答:



17

キーは、セミコロンを使用するかどうかに関係なく、一貫性を保つことです。C#で使用することに慣れている場合は、PowerShellで引き続き使用してください。それらを使用したくない場合は、使用しないでください。標準を選択し、あなたとあなたのコードを読んで使用する人々のためにそれを守ります。プロジェクトの途中でそれらの使用を開始することに決めた場合、見苦しくなります。

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.